2. Data comparison of mainstream fuel-saving excavators
Brand model | Working weight (tons) | Engine power (kW) | Fuel consumption (L/h) | Fuel saving technology |
---|---|---|---|---|
Komatsu PC210-11 | 21.5 | 110 | 15-18 | Intelligent fuel saving mode |
SANY SY215C | 21.8 | 123 | 16-19 | Dynamic power matching |
Caterpillar 320 | 22.1 | 129 | 17-20 | adaptive control system |
XCMG XE215DA | 21.3 | 118 | 14-17 | Dual pump confluence technology |
3. Analysis of key factors affecting fuel consumption
1.engine technology: Engines using electronic injection technology are about 12%-15% more fuel-efficient than mechanical pump engines.
2.Hydraulic system: Load-sensitive systems save more than 20% energy than traditional systems, such as Komatsu's CLSS system.
3.operating mode: Economy mode can reduce fuel consumption by 8%-10%, but will sacrifice about 5% of work efficiency.
4.Maintenance: Regular replacement of the air filter can reduce fuel consumption by 3%-5%.
4. Fuel-saving purchasing suggestions
1. Give priority to models equipped with intelligent fuel-saving systems, which can automatically adjust power output according to working conditions.
2. The 20-ton medium-sized excavator is the best balance between fuel consumption and efficiency, accounting for 45% of the market.
3. Consider hybrid models. Although the purchase cost is 15%-20% higher, long-term use can save more than 30% of fuel costs.
4. Pay attention to the "Construction Machinery Energy Consumption Level Catalog" issued by the Ministry of Industry and Information Technology, and select first-level energy efficiency products.

Conclusion:Choosing a fuel-saving excavator requires comprehensive consideration of brand technology, actual working conditions and long-term use costs. It is recommended to conduct an on-site test drive before purchasing the machine and refer to the latest energy consumption test report. With the development of new energy technology, electric excavators may become a new fuel-saving choice in the future.
